On CCA, I have to agree that as bad and bitchy as Quess was, Hathaway was worse. Most notably when he went nuts on Chan, who didn't deserve what she got at all. (Plus he blew up the Re-GZ! That punk!)
He's not worthy of his family name. Our hopes ride on Cheimin for the future of the Noa line.
The discussion on Nanai, looking back again it's something that a lot of people overlook. Char even hinted himself that he wouldn't mind settling down with her after finishing things with Amruo just before the final sortie, and Beltorchika's Children makes this even more explicit by him kissing her on the bridge of the Rewloola before he left.
Edit: The lack of Sayla in the movie annoys me and no doubt countless others as well.

Regarding Quess and Hathaway, I never actually had a problem with either of them. If I had to deal with either one of them for an entire series, well, things may have been different (cough Katz cough). To me, Hathaway was just naive while Quess was really just being drawn to other newtypes (this, combined with her agreement with Char, explains her instant switch to Neo Zeon). Her family situation just made things that much worse.
